Transaction 672dd9d5102c6f42660cacf2666bd69727aa4cd7a9b30c3ca7c6e2ea4ee03324
1 Input
1 Output
-
672dd9d5102c6f42660cacf2666bd69727aa4cd7a9b30c3ca7c6e2ea4ee03324:0
- value
- 2695560
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c78682e31f8489928ac08dec69c0a7c215ab5f3 OP_EQUAL
- address
- MSYJKauppjdW1d6CM6zeBxaPQELAFxGzqs